8
votes

Apache 2 L'URL demandée / n'a pas été trouvée sur ce serveur

J'hôte quelques serveurs Web. J'ai défini le premier avec aucun problème. Sur le deuxième serveur lorsque je tente de le naviguer (http://192.168.1.47:99/), j'ai cette erreur "L'URL demandée / n'a pas été trouvée sur ce serveur." Je sais que le port est en train d'être envoyé correctement car je peux accéder à "http://192.168.1.47:99/phpmyadmin". J'ai essayé de comprendre cela pendant une semaine environ et je suis à perte. Toute aide serait grandement appréciée!

Ubuntu Linux 10.04 Apache2 php5

Je vais fournir des informations supplémentaires pouvant être nécessaires. Merci!

Mise à jour - Fichiers de configuration inclus * apache2.conf * httpd.conf * ports.conf * Sites activés


6 commentaires

Veuillez afficher votre fichier de configuration. Je pense que vous avez oublié de configurer un fichier d'index approprié ou juste l'hôte n'est pas bien configuré.


J'espère que vous vouliez dire le fichier de configuration Apache2 :-) J'ai ajouté cela ci-dessus.


Bien sûr - tout autre fichier de configuration ne doit pas gérer Apache I Hope! Malheureusement, je ne vois pas votre fichier annexe jusqu'à présent.


Oui, il y avait des erreurs de formatage qu'il m'a fait réparer. Vous devriez être capable de le voir maintenant.


De plus, j'ai besoin des fichiers suivants: /etc/apache2/httpd.conf et /etc/apache2/ports.conf et les fichiers dans / etc / apache2 / activé par des sites /


Bien sûr, donnez-moi quelques minutes seulement. Je vais juste créer un lien vers tous les 4 fichiers au lieu de les coller ici.


3 Réponses :


4
votes

Autant que je comprenne, vous voulez que votre serveur réponde sur le port 99. Votre configuration écoute sur le port 80 à la place. Modifiez la ligne suivante dans les sites activé: xxx

à xxx

et dans ports.conf xxx < / Pré>

à xxx

redémarrez votre Apache. Cela devrait le faire.


1 commentaires

Je ne peux pas croire que j'ai oublié que: - | Merci beaucoup!



7
votes

Nous devons changer les lignes suivantes en /etc/apache2/apache2.conf: Remarque: - Changer ici ADMOVERRide Aucun à IdentificationRide TOUT USINSUDO Propriété

Options Index résultats SuitymlLinks Allowoverride tout Besoin de tous octroyés Maintenant: - Redémarrez votre serveur Web sudo /etc/init.d/atache2 redémarrez

Cela fonctionnera maintenant ..


1 commentaires

Merci beaucoup mon pote. Tu as fait ma journée



0
votes

Si vous voulez le faire fonctionner sans changer de port, vous pouvez suivre ces étapes xxx

et ajouter la ligne suivante à la fin xxx

puis redémarrez Apache xxx

mieux expliquer ici https://askabuntu.com/questions/55280/phpmyadmin-is- non-travaillant-après-i-installé - il


0 commentaires